Intern
Phone interview was fairly casual. HR person asked questions about why I would be a good fit for the position and the employer. Then a face-to-face with potential manager.
- Why are you interested in this employer in particular?
Intern
The interview process was quick and interview questions were very basic. After sending in application, took a few weeks to hear a response, but after the phone interview I was offered a position within a week and began work shortly thereafter.
- Could you discuss your previous work experience?
Intern
Had a 30 minute phone call and phone screening with a recruiter. No video interview was required. It was a nice experience, the people were nice. It wasn't too hard and focused on experience.
- Can you tell me about yourself?
